Output 10b672bcc89fc46e00da28dda0a8428a1b943581c21e696d07a568577ded3ca7:8

value
262611
script pubkey
OP_0 OP_PUSHBYTES_20 d6bf68a0d6eda77ca044889e45e01e7f42450c2d
address
bc1q66lk3gxkaknhegzy3z0ytcq70apy2rpdcqwv9a
transaction
10b672bcc89fc46e00da28dda0a8428a1b943581c21e696d07a568577ded3ca7